Output 59330551867965954a3a8e41303d4905b9a668c4b7dfe449555ccd03710205a3:0

value
677459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c6542c16a1e779ab956d6a51a2ff7e0cfda2236 OP_EQUAL
address
3FwxeC18ZTVmQU9J4TFHRC7eQ8pnMZXhjS
transaction
59330551867965954a3a8e41303d4905b9a668c4b7dfe449555ccd03710205a3
confirmations
296091
spent
true